Heard of Raisels?
The kids were delighted the other day when we got a box containing 4 different flavors of a new snack to try. They’re called Raisels, and basically they are golden raisins that have been flavored to taste like sour candy. Flavors include sour apple, lemon, sour orange and sour peach.
